A fresh quinoa tabbouleh with parsley, mint, arugula, tomatoes, and a lemony olive oil dressing. A light, protein-rich dish that works as a main or flavorful side.

Ingredients
serves 4- 1/3 cup uncooked quinoa
- 2/3 cup chicken broth
- 1 cup parsley, chopped
- 1/2 cup mint, chopped
- 1/2 cup arugula, chopped
- 1 cup tomatoes, diced
- 1/4 cup red onion, diced
- 1-2 tbsp olive oil
- 1-2 tbsp lemon juice
- salt and pepper, to taste
